The amount of chain oil you should use depends on the type of chainsaw or bicycle chain you have and its usage frequency. Generally, for a chainsaw, a few drops or a light coating along the chain is sufficient before each use. For bicycle chains, applying a few drops while rotating the pedals is ideal, followed by wiping off excess oil. Always refer to the manufacturer's guidelines for specific recommendations.

What are the best practices for maintaining a bicycle chain with the use of bicycle chain oil?

To maintain a bicycle chain, apply bicycle chain oil regularly to lubricate and protect it from wear. Wipe off excess oil and dirt before applying new oil. Clean the chain periodically with a chain cleaner tool. Check the chain for wear and replace it if necessary.

Is it safe to use engine oil for a chainsaw?

No, it is not safe to use engine oil for a chainsaw. Chainsaws require a specific type of oil, known as bar and chain oil, to properly lubricate the chain and bar. Using engine oil can damage the chainsaw and affect its performance.
